Mortgage Loan Application Detail Totals for Magnolia Bank, Incorporated in 2016

Loan Purpose

Total Number of Mortgage Applications Total Dollar Amount of Mortgage Loan Applications Average Mortgage Loan Amount Highest Mortgage Loan Amount Average Applicant Income Highest Applicant Income
Home Purchase 4,365 $687,578,000 $157,000 $600,000 $71,000 $1,643,000
Refinancing 1,695 $305,727,000 $180,000 $576,000 $76,000 $1,004,000
Home Improvement 47 $6,749,000 $143,000 $344,000 $105,000 $948,000

Applicant Race

Total Number of Mortgage Applications Total Dollar Amount of Mortgage Loan Applications Average Mortgage Loan Amount Highest Mortgage Loan Amount Average Applicant Income Highest Applicant Income
White 4,973 $804,545,000 $161,000 $600,000 $73,000 $1,643,000
Not applicable 386 $67,904,000 $175,000 $526,000 $91,000 $948,000
Black or African American 324 $51,986,000 $160,000 $576,000 $57,000 $288,000
Not Provided 181 $31,999,000 $176,000 $407,000 $60,000 $477,000
Hispanic 138 $24,368,000 $176,000 $433,000 $69,000 $393,000
Asian 87 $17,007,000 $195,000 $450,000 $88,000 $432,000
American Indian or Alaskan Native 11 $1,345,000 $122,000 $279,000 $54,000 $133,000
Native Hawaiin or Other Pacific Islander 7 $900,000 $128,000 $275,000 $60,000 $130,000

Loan Type

Total Number of Mortgage Applications Total Dollar Amount of Mortgage Loan Applications Average Mortgage Loan Amount Highest Mortgage Loan Amount Average Applicant Income Highest Applicant Income
Conventional (any loan other than FHA, VA, FSA, or RHS loans) 2,937 $517,598,000 $176,000 $526,000 $93,000 $1,643,000
FHA-insured (Federal Housing Administration) 1,862 $288,738,000 $155,000 $576,000 $52,000 $458,000
FSA/RHS (Farm Service Agency or Rural Housing Service) 798 $98,778,000 $123,000 $600,000 $45,000 $209,000
VA-guaranteed (Veterans Administration) 510 $94,940,000 $186,000 $482,000 $71,000 $298,000

Outcome

Total Number of Mortgage Applications Total Dollar Amount of Mortgage Loan Applications Average Mortgage Loan Amount Highest Mortgage Loan Amount Average Applicant Income Highest Applicant Income
Loan Originated 4,724 $764,416,000 $161,000 $600,000 $73,000 $1,643,000
Application Denied By Financial Institution 438 $69,554,000 $158,000 $492,000 $62,000 $317,000
Application Approved But Not Accepted 399 $67,491,000 $169,000 $438,000 $68,000 $393,000
Loan Purchased By The Institution 376 $65,976,000 $175,000 $417,000 $91,000 $948,000
Application Withdrawn By Applicant 169 $32,468,000 $192,000 $453,000 $50,000 $312,000
File Closed For Incompleteness 1 $149,000 $149,000 $149,000 $67,000 $67,000
Preapproval Approved but not Accepted 0 $0 $0 $0 $0 $0
Preapproval Denied by Financial Institution 0 $0 $0 $0 $0 $0

Denial Reason

Total Number of Mortgage Applications Total Dollar Amount of Mortgage Loan Applications Average Mortgage Loan Amount Highest Mortgage Loan Amount Average Applicant Income Highest Applicant Income
Debt-To-Income Ratio 139 $21,539,000 $154,000 $424,000 $52,000 $232,000
Collateral 88 $14,767,000 $167,000 $492,000 $71,000 $237,000
Credit History 67 $10,960,000 $163,000 $339,000 $60,000 $210,000
Other 64 $10,125,000 $158,000 $429,000 $68,000 $317,000
Employment History 23 $3,733,000 $162,000 $293,000 $71,000 $310,000
Unverifiable Information 22 $3,374,000 $153,000 $342,000 $65,000 $205,000
Mortgage Insurance Denied 11 $1,301,000 $118,000 $316,000 $43,000 $83,000
Insufficient Cash (Downpayment, Closing Cost) 8 $1,082,000 $135,000 $306,000 $86,000 $142,000
Credit Application Incomplete 2 $232,000 $116,000 $130,000 $31,000 $36,000
